Yemen’s former authoritarian president, Ali Abdullah Saleh, was killed by political rivals on Monday outside the capital, Sanaa. Saleh’s unexpected death at age 75 puts an abrupt end to his decades-long run as the country’s wily power broker ― a legacy that has left Yemen in crisis and ruin. ...

A premature baby was saved when doctors performed an emergency caesarean in Rafah, after the city was hit by Israeli air strikes on Saturday night. Her mother, Sabreen, could not be saved, and died along with the baby's father and sister. Medics said the baby was born in respiratory distress and ...
